idea怎么一行一行的debug
时间: 2023-09-15 14:19:49 浏览: 209
要逐行调试代码,你可以使用以下方法:
1. 使用断点:在你认为可能出错的地方设置断点。断点是一个指示程序暂停执行的标记。当程序执行到断点时,它会停止并允许你检查变量的值、执行特定代码行,或者逐步执行代码。
2. 单步调试:在调试模式下,你可以逐行执行代码。可以使用单步进入、单步跳过或单步退出等命令来控制代码的执行。这样做可以帮助你理解代码的执行流程,并且可以检查变量的值。
3. 打印调试语句:在你认为可能出错的地方插入打印语句,输出关键变量的值。这样你可以在运行过程中观察变量的变化,并且找出问题所在。
4. 使用调试工具:许多集成开发环境(IDE)都提供了强大的调试工具,可以帮助你逐行调试代码。这些工具通常具有断点设置、变量监视、堆栈跟踪等功能,可以更方便地进行调试。
请注意,调试是一个迭代的过程。你可能需要多次调试,逐渐缩小问题范围,直到找到并修复错误。同时,熟悉调试技巧和工具对于有效地调试代码也是非常重要的。
相关问题
idea debug实战
Idea debug实战指的是使用Idea开发工具对一个程序进行调试的过程。在进行程序开发时,我们往往会遇到各式各样的问题,如程序执行错误、逻辑错误等,这时需要进行debug调试。在使用Idea进行debug调试时,需要注意以下几点:
首先,需要设置断点。在代码中设置断点后,程序运行到该处时会自动停止执行,方便我们对程序进行调试。
其次,需要方便的查看变量值。在Idea中,我们可以通过鼠标悬停或者查看变量值面板来查看变量的值,便于我们对代码中的逻辑错误进行判断。
还有,需要掌握调试命令。在Idea中,可以通过调试命令来控制程序的执行,例如跳过某一行、跳出循环或者跳到下一个断点等。
最后,需要及时保存代码、重启Idea。在进行debug调试时,不要忘记及时保存代码,以免调试过程中的修改被忽略。同时,在调试时如果出现异常情况,可以尝试重启Idea来解决一些问题。
总之,Idea debug实战需要有丰富的编程经验和调试技巧。只有经过长期的实践和积累,才能够像专业程序员一样流畅地进行debug调试。
idea debug快捷键
在大多数集成开发环境(IDE)中,常见的用于调试代码的快捷键包括:
1. 设置断点:通常是通过单击代码行号旁边的空白区域来设置断点。有时也可以使用快捷键,如F9。
2. 开始/继续调试:通常是使用F5键或者类似的快捷键开始或继续调试程序执行。
3. 单步执行:通常有以下选项:
- 单步进入(Step into):进入函数或方法内部。
- 单步过(Step over):在调试时跳过当前行,继续执行下一行。
- 单步返回(Step out):从当前函数或方法中返回到调用它的地方。
4. 监视变量:允许您查看和监视代码中的变量值。通常可以通过选中变量、鼠标右键点击并选择“监视”来实现。
5. 检查调用堆栈:快捷键通常是Ctrl+Shift+D。这将显示当前程序执行的调用堆栈,其中包含了函数和方法的调用顺序。
请注意,不同的IDE可能有不同的快捷键设置。因此,最好参考您使用的IDE的文档或设置中,查找有关调试的详细信息和相关快捷键。
阅读全文